MY OPINION. Chrysler autos aren't a strong point, and fluid change prolongs their eventual death.
At 30,000 miles you should be fine, so skipping the flush, just dropping pan & filter, is more than enough. Flush next time.
Use ATF+5 - it supercedes ATF+4. If you go the Pep Boys route - watch what fluid gets used - would be more harm than good if wrong fluid used.
